Hermitage Hall
Hermitage Hall, located in Nashville, TN, is an adult addiction treatment center that offers comprehensive care, including dual diagnosis and family education. They provide evidence-based practices and a comfortable, medically monitored detox process.
The facility also offers a specialized residential program for children, focused on integrated outpatient and inpatient services.
- Military Personnel and Vets: Special programs tailored to meet the needs of military members and veterans with dual diagnoses.
- Biopsychosocial Assessments: Detailed evaluations to determine the severity of substance use and co-occurring mental health conditions.
- Medication-Assisted Treatment: Combining medications with behavioral therapy to reduce relapse risk and support long-term recovery.
Hermitage Hall treats a range of addictions, including alcohol and substance use disorders. Adults and military personnel benefit the most from the center's diverse services, which also include court-mandated programs and trauma therapy.

Accreditations
CARF
The Commission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facilities (CARF) is a non-profit organization that specifically accredits rehab organizations. Founded in 1966, CARF's, mission is to help service providers like rehab facilities maintain high standards of care.

Dual-Diagnosis
A dual diagnosis is when someone deals with both alcohol and mental or emotional disorder. Emotional trauma, b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, depression can be part of dual diagnosis therapy. It must happen simultaneously to get care for these conditions to handle any of them effectively.

Dialectical Behavioral Therapy is a form of Cognitive Behavioral Therapy. It is designed for those who are prone to self-harm and suicidal behaviors. Hermitage Hall aims to help patients understand the relationship between their thoughts, feeling and behaviors and it gives them the tools to make a change. It is effective for those whose addictions and behaviors stem from extreme mental health issues.
EMDR stands for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ing. It is a treatment method to work through traumatic memories to find resolution. It may involve eye movement, hand tapping or other small movements.
Rehabilitation is not just limited to bringing an individual out of addiction and achieving sobriety. It is considered complete only when an individual starts leading a normal and balanced life. Life skill therapy focuses on the various skills that helps an individual to lead a normal life. Patients often do not take care of themselves, struggle professionally and withdraw from social interaction due to the physical and emotional disturbances caused by addiction.
Life skills therapy helps them to improve various personal, professional and social skills such as cooking healthy meals, maintaining proper hygiene, budgeting, decision making, time management, regulation of emotions and resolving the interpersonal conflicts effectively.

Nicotine Replacement Therapy (NRT) uses low dose nicotine products to ween smokers away from cigarettes. The products get nicotine into the bloodstream without smoking reducing addiction to the physical habit. It also allows addicts to adjust to lower doses to reduce withdrawal symptoms.

Nashville, Tennessee Addiction and Treatment
Tennessee joins the list of states with an above-average rate for drug and/or alcohol-induced deaths. Most of these deaths are related to opioids, such as prescription opioids. The Volunteer State ranks 2nd highest in the nation for the number of prescriptions given out. The state also ranks at the top for prescription drug-related overdoses.
Music City beckons with its lively arts scene and renowned music venues like the Grand Ole Opry. Yet Nashville grapples with a deadly drug crisis -- in 2023, fentanyl contributed to 78% of overdose toxicology reports, and over 700 fatal overdoses occurred annually between 2021-2023.
